Jul. 5th, 2010 01:54 amCoverimage this time is Jinbei, Mihawk and a cannibal octopus enjoying a spicy octa-ball! Mihawk looks surprisingly non-threatening in that t-shirt.
Windmill Village enjoys a celebrity appearance by none other than Garp, having arrived in the sleepy little hamlet to put the fear of his fist into the increasing numbers of pirates in East Blue. The villagers feel much assured by his presence and protection, which happens when you have the guy who can sink whole battleships with his bare hands, but there seems to be trouble brewing at the bar. It has apparently been taken over by mountain bandits, and not just any mountain bandits…

Mama Dadan is not a happy camper. She blows up at Garp and asks him how he dares to show his face here when he allowed Ace to die, knocking him down and letting her fists and tears fly. But Makino jumps in between them and… man, I just got to include this picture.

Garp isn’t the only one barely holding back the waterworks, as Makino tells Dadan that surely Garp is the one suffering the worst right now, to which Dadan counters with saying that it’s Luffy who adored and loved his brother more than anyone else who’s really suffering. There is a flashback and our hearts break a little more as the mayor jumps in to switch subjects to Laws sweet submarine. It only lasts long enough for Garp to tell them that they think Luffy’s alive, because then Dadan…


Goddammit if this isn’t the second most awesome mom in One Piece right now. Bellemere reigns unchallenged so far and Rouge had a pretty nifty showing too, but right here and now Dadan has that silver medal in a solid, meaty grip.
We then move on to an unnamed island in the Grand Line, where…

… Things are ever so somber. Marco asks Shanks how they can ever repay him, but Shanks just tells him that he shouldn’t worry: he and Sengoku acted out of respect for Whitebeard, so no favors are necessary in return. And as Shanks leaves his thoughts go out to Luffy, as he wishes Luffy will not hold back either tears or his emotions: break down so that you can someday build yourself up again. On the Island of Women, Luffy obliges.


Jinbei tries logic. It’s not very effective… but he’s still in better shape than Luffy, which he proves as he effortlessly tosses the enraged Luffy to the ground and proceeds to have a flashback. And then, in sharp contrast to all known laws of anime- Luffy takes advantage of the flashback to get in a sneak-attack!

It’s not very effective either… and now, Jimbei has had enough. He lays it all out on Luffy: yes, he has been soundly beaten and trounced, yes, he has lost his brother and his self-confidence, but has he lost everything?


… Aaaand the entirety of One Pieces readers join Garp in the misty-eyes corner. But not Jimbei. He simply sighs with relief as he remembers what Ace told him: that he knew Luffy would be okay no matter what, because of the fine crew that he had assembled. And so we close the curtain on this chapter, this wonderful climax, with Luffy calling out for his nakama- and the story finally moving towards the long-delayed, long-awaited reunion.
As for when we see the whole gang again, well… I personally wouldn’t be surprised if Oda didn’t try to give us something special for chapter 600, but I’ve been wrong in the past, so don’t take my word for it.
